Report on Business: China positioned to unleash global deflation

China’s production is running as much as 50 per cent below capacity, as many industries that have been expanding rapidly are now being hit by slowing demand both domestically and abroad. Based on his estimates, China alone represents 7 per cent of the global supply/demand gap.

Steel capacity is roughly 40 per cent above 2009 production forecasts, which are also on the decline, and reports are surfacing that major production lines are being shut.
